Note
While the transceiver is in Emergency Mode, the transceiver transmits according to the configuration in Transmit
0
Mode.
If the transceiver receives FleetSync data, the transceiver sends an ACK in analog mode, and if the transceiver receives
0
DMR data, the transceiver sends an ACK in digital mode. The transceiver transmits according to the configuration in
Transmit Mode after the transceiver ends data communications regardless of the configuration in Signaling Reset
Timer or Auto Reset Timer.
If "Off" is configured in Signaling Reset Timer, the transceiver retains the status of transmission in the same mode as
0
that of the received signal. This status will be reset by an operation such as changing a channel.
If "0" is configured in Signaling Reset Timer, the transceiver transmits according to the configuration in Transmit
0
Mode.
